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95359042315 49 97 3792049345 615358364
4749348233 3739349567
4749348233 3739349567
2114 61 804 19259844 460588
All about undefined
Interested in learning more?
4749348233 3739349567
2114 61 804 19259844 460588
See more
5735075858 6897311
20676 71592269774 590
See more
175 3928 941564
43233 3486266 781301 187 07
See more